Chess Game
Kaj Söderberg vs Giampiero David
WC29/sf14, 2005 · Result 1–0 · Benoni Defense: Old Benoni (A43).

1. d4 e6 2. e4 c5 3. d5 exd5 4. exd5 d6 5. Nf3 Nf6 6. Bd3 Be7 7. h3 O-O 8. O-O Na6 9. Nc3 Nc7 10. Re1 h6 11. Bc4 a6 12. a4 b6 13. Bf4 Re8 14. Qd3 Qd7 15. Nd2 Rb8 16. Nde4 b5 17. Ba2 Bb7 18. Nxf6+ Bxf6 19. Ne4 Bxb2 20. Nxd6 Bxa1 21. Rxa1 c4 22. Qg3 Nxd5 23. Bxh6 f5 24. Rb1 Kh7 25. Nxe8 Rxe8 26. Bg5 Bc6 27. Rc1 Qc7 28. Qxc7 Nxc7 29. Kf1 Kg6 30. Bd2 Nd5 31. axb5 axb5 32. c3 Kf6 33. h4 f4 34. Bb1 1–0

This chess game between Kaj Söderberg (2361) and Giampiero David (2193) was played at WC29/sf14 in 2005 and finished 1–0. The opening was the Benoni Defense: Old Benoni (A43).
